#ifdef TARGET_X86
if (returnKind == RT_Float)
{
- hijackAddress = reinterpret_cast<VOID *>(OnHijackFPTripThread);
+ pvHijackAddr = reinterpret_cast<VOID *>(OnHijackFPTripThread);
}
#endif // TARGET_X86
#endif // HIJACK_NONINTERRUPTIBLE_THREADS
}
-bool GetReturnAddressHijackInfo(Thread *pThread, EECodeInfo *pCodeInfo, ReturnKind *pReturnKind)
+static bool GetReturnAddressHijackInfo(EECodeInfo *pCodeInfo, ReturnKind *pReturnKind)
{
GCInfoToken gcInfoToken = pCodeInfo->GetGCInfoToken();
return pCodeInfo->GetCodeManager()->GetReturnAddressHijackInfo(gcInfoToken, pReturnKind);
ReturnKind returnKind;
- if (GetReturnAddressHijackInfo(this, &codeInfo, &returnKind))
+ if (GetReturnAddressHijackInfo(&codeInfo, &returnKind))
{
#ifdef FEATURE_ENABLE_GCPOLL
ReturnKind returnKind;
- if (!GetReturnAddressHijackInfo(pThread, &codeInfo, &returnKind))
+ if (!GetReturnAddressHijackInfo(&codeInfo, &returnKind))
{
return;
}